Section 5.15.9.4
Configuring a Host Client
To configure a client for a host on the DHCP Server, do the following:
1. Change the mode to Edit Private or Edit Exclusive.
2. Navigate to services » dhcpserver » hosts » {host} » options » client, where {host} is the name of the
host. The Client Configuration, NIS Configuration and NetBios Configuration forms appear.
